Transaction

ba4782aa6899389d438bdb756b50f0a69a80ab2bd139cb0f02f72e5963175801

Summary

In Block411935
TimeTue, 24 Oct 2023 13:34:15 UTC
Total Input2129.48960808 Nebula
Total Output2163.48960808 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
559451 Confirmations2163.48960808 Nebula
Raw Transaction